#VU70447 Improper access control in Apache Zeppelin


Published: 2022-12-20

Vulnerability identifier: #VU70447

Vulnerability risk: Low

CVSSv3.1: 3.8 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:L/A:N/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2021-28655

CWE-ID: CWE-284

Exploitation vector: Network

Exploit availability: No

Vulnerable software:
Apache Zeppelin
Web applications / Other software

Vendor: Apache Foundation

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ote user to delete arbitrary files.

The vulnerability exists due to improper access restrictions within the "Move folder to Trash" feature. A remote user can bypass implemented security restrictions and delete arbitrary files.

Mitigation
Install updates from vendor's website.

Vulnerable software versions

Apache Zeppelin: 0.8.0 - 0.9.0
